Recent enhancements have been made toGale In Context: For Educatorsin two key areas: lesson plans and folder structure. For current customers, these updates will automatically appear in the product beginning on August 29, 2022. No action is required.

1. Hundreds of New Lesson Plans

  • Reduce the pressure of creating standards-aligned lesson plans. With this update,Gale In Context:为教师customers can access up to 1,000 prebuilt lesson plans.
  • Create folders in为教师to hold lesson plans, Gale content, and any additional files or links you’d like to include.
  • Quickly review key lesson components with a new navigation tool.
  • Locate information easily with the new table of contents.
  • Find content fromGale In Contextstudent resources that supports your lesson plan with direct links.

2. More Robust Folder Structure

  • New enhancements give teachers more flexibility to organize content in folders with an intuitive structure, making it easier to provide a streamlined experience for their students.
  • Add additional subfolders to group resources for students or use folders for longer unit planning.
  • Upload your own documents, PDFs, or image files to keep resources together and shareable with a single link.
